Two weeks ago, 18 year old Guinean refugee Moustapha Cisse was an amateur in the Italian 8th tier with a refugee team. Tonight he comes on as a sub for his professional debut with Atalanta and 17 minutes later scores the winner at Bologna. It was very well taken too.
